The Essence of Experiential Marketing

Experiential marketing is all about creating memorable, immersive, and emotionally resonant brand experiences for your audience. It goes beyond traditional marketing strategies, transcending digital and print to engage consumers in a more profound, sensory way. It’s about forming authentic connections, leaving a lasting impact, and forging brand loyalty.

Case Studies – How Top Brands Use Experiential Marketing to Win Big

Want to know the secret behind today’s most successful brands?

It’s not just about having a great product—it’s about creating unforgettable brand experiences that turn customers into loyal fans.

Experiential marketing is proven to work, and these brands are living proof. Let’s break down how they used experiential agencies to create viral moments, boost engagement, and drive massive sales.

1. Airbnb – The Power of Immersive Storytelling

Challenge: How do you get travelers to feel an emotional connection to your platform?
Solution: Airbnb created “Live There” pop-up homes in key cities, allowing potential users to experience the lifestyle of a local rather than just renting a place to stay.

Results:
✅ Increased user engagement and bookings
✅ Massive social media buzz, with thousands of organic shares
✅ Strengthened Airbnb’s brand positioning as more than just a booking platform

Takeaway: Let customers “experience” your brand before they buy. Creating real-world engagement drives emotional connection—and sales.

2. Nike – The House of Innovation (Retail Meets Experience)

Challenge: How do you get people excited about shopping in physical stores when e-commerce dominates?
Solution: Nike built The House of Innovation—a futuristic retail store with AR-driven sneaker trials, customization stations, and real-time athlete performance data displays.

Results:
✅ Increased foot traffic to flagship locations
✅ 3X more time spent in-store per visitor
✅ Higher conversion rates, as customers had hands-on product interactions

Takeaway: Interactive experiences make shopping feel like entertainment. When customers engage deeply, they buy more.

3. Coca-Cola – Personalized Share-a-Coke Campaign

Challenge: How do you make a mass-produced soda feel personal?
Solution: Coca-Cola launched personalized bottles with customer names, backed by a mobile vending machine activation that printed custom labels on demand.

Results:
✅ 2X increase in social media shares
✅ Massive user-generated content boost (millions of people shared their custom Coke bottles online)
✅ Sales surged as customers sought out their personalized bottles

Takeaway: Personalization + experiential activations = brand engagement gold. Customers love when brands make them feel seen and valued.

4. Spotify – The “Wrapped” Experience (Data-Driven Marketing at Its Best)

Challenge: How do you make customers excited about their own data?
Solution: Spotify turned listener data into an interactive personalized year-end experience—Spotify Wrapped. Users received custom insights on their music habits and could share them instantly on social media.

Results:
✅ Millions of organic social shares, turning users into brand advocates
✅ Significant increase in premium subscriptions
✅ Deepened emotional connection with users who felt understood by the brand

Takeaway: Leverage user data to create personalized, shareable experiences. When customers see themselves in your brand, they engage more.

5. Red Bull – Turning Brand Activations into Cultural Events

Challenge: How do you make an energy drink more than just a product?
Solution: Red Bull didn’t just advertise—they built an entire culture around extreme sports, sponsoring events like the Red Bull Stratos space jump, where Felix Baumgartner free-fell from the edge of space.

Results:
✅ 50M+ live viewers watched the event worldwide
✅ Red Bull became synonymous with high-performance sports and adventure
✅ A major boost in brand credibility, engagement, and global recognition

Takeaway: Create experiences that align with your brand’s identity. Red Bull didn’t just sell an energy drink—they sold an adrenaline-fueled lifestyle.

6. Google – The “Made by Google” Playground

Challenge: How do you make tech product launches exciting?
Solution: Google turned its traditional product launch event into an interactive playground where attendees could experience hands-on demos, AR interactions, and immersive Google Assistant-powered spaces.

Results:
✅ Increased engagement from tech media and influencers
✅ Stronger product adoption thanks to hands-on experiences
✅ Boosted credibility in the hardware space

Takeaway: Interactive product demos drive deeper connections. Let customers experience your product in action for a higher conversion rate.
